Minimal spectral range:ZnSe has a confined spectral variety, with its transparency peaking inside the 3-12 micron assortment. This can make it fewer suited to use in optical devices the place a broader spectral array is required.

ZnSe gives substantial uniformity and homogeneity for imaging utilizes and very low absorption and scatter for high-power laser programs; its visible light transmission simplifies optical system alignment. ZnSe can also be non-hygroscopic and chemically steady.

Zinc selenide is the inorganic compound with the components ZnSe. It's really a lemon-yellow strong Even though most samples Have got a duller color because of the consequences of oxidation.
